GENERAL INFORMATION
The installation of solar PV Modules requires great degree of skills, it should only be performed by a qualified
and licensed professional, including, without limitation, licensed contractors and licensed electricians. The
installer assumes the risk of all injury that might occur during installation, including without limitation, the
risk of electric shock.
For your safety and the safety of others, please read the entire Installation,
Operation and Maintenance Manual carefully prior to installing, wiring, operating
and performing maintenance of PV modules. Also, carefully read the Module Data
Sheet provided with this product. Determine local permits, installation and
inspection requirements before installing module(s). If not otherwise specified, it is
recommended that the requirements of the National Electric Code (NEC) be
followed.
